Cure Alzheimer's Fund Strengthens Leadership with Three Strategic Board Appointments

Cure Alzheimer's Fund has announced the appointment of three new members to its Board of Directors: Mary Greenhill Cagliero, Mark Faggiano, and Kumar Mahadeva. The diverse group of business leaders brings significant professional expertise and personal motivation to the organization's mission of advancing Alzheimer's research.

Mary Greenhill Cagliero, with a background in investment banking and entrepreneurship, joins the board with a personal connection to the disease. Her mother, Gayle, passed away from Alzheimer's in 2017. Similarly, Mark Faggiano, a successful technology entrepreneur known for founding TaxJar, lost his father Frank to the disease in 2021.

Kumar Mahadeva, founder of Cognizant Technology Solutions, rounds out the new board members. His father's battle with Alzheimer's in 2013 has deeply informed his commitment to the organization's research goals.

Board Chair Henry McCance emphasized the importance of bringing new perspectives to the organization, noting that these appointments will help Cure Alzheimer's Fund continue its critical work. Since its founding in 2004, the nonprofit has provided 927 grants to over 300 researchers and contributed more than $223 million to Alzheimer's research.
